Sign In — Free (10 views/day)Missoula Aquatic Club Inc, founded in 1962, is a small nonprofit in the Recreation & Sports sector that reported $248K in total revenue in fiscal year 2023. Revenue surged 235% from the prior year, signaling strong growth momentum. Expenses of $216K left a modest 13% surplus.
macmsla.org 1962 MT The mission of the Missoula Aquatic Club is for swimmers of all ages and abilities to perform at their personal best in an environment that is educational, supportive and fun. Through our core values of teamwork, sportsmanship, healt and wellness, integrity and discipline, swimmers will develop skills.

| Year | Revenue | Expenses | Assets | Net Income |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2023 | $248,197 | $216,354 | $105,921 | $31,843 |
| 2022 | $74,140 | $124,349 | $66,480 | $-50,209 |
| 2021 | $261,655 | $252,160 | $89,725 | $9,495 |
| 2020 | $184,660 | $208,752 | $18,882 | $-24,092 |
| 2019 | $252,781 | $302,392 | $19,197 | $-49,611 |
| 2018 | $251,965 | $278,523 | $61,883 | $-26,558 |
